Alternating Currents, Their Theory, Generation and Transformation

Author Name:   Hay, Alfred

Title:    Alternating Currents, Their Theory, Generation and Transformation

Binding:   Cloth
Book Condition:   Good
Jacket Condition:   No Jacket
Edition:   Third Edition (revised and enlarged)
Publisher:   London Harper & Brothers 1911

Seller ID:   001345

354pp inc index and 208 b&w illustrations. This scarce title is bound in black cloth with gilt titles to the front and spine and suffers much edgewear, especially at the spine, as well as bumped and frayed corners and damp stains. The endpapers front and rear are missing, but otherwise the pages are clean and tight.
